The True Horror Story of Halloween: Brits will throw away £32.6 million worth of uneaten pumpkins this Halloween! •

New research predicts over half of the 39.9 million1 set to be bought this Halloween will go to waste

That’s 22.2 million2 pumpkins – costing the nation £32.6 million!

Environmental charity Hubbub is calling on the nation to save their money, help the planet and #EatYourPumpkin this Halloween

New research from environmental charity Hubbub has revealed a terrifying 22.2 million pumpkins are predicted to go to waste this year, despite food bills being at an all-time high and more pressure than ever on households to make food to go further.    The survey of 2,000 UK residents, reveals that 56% of pumpkins bought for carving last Halloween were not eaten, meaning this year Brits are expected to throw away more than £32million worth of pumpkins!³ In response to the cost-of-living crisis, a third of households said they are taking measures to make their food go further and 26% have already started batch cooking to save on energy bills. Whilst nearly 1 in 5 (18%) of people don’t actually know how to cook with pumpkin, this cheap and nutritious vegetable is perfect for batch cooking and can actually be turned into wide range of meals. Now, in its 9th year, the Eat Your Pumpkin campaign today launches to inspire people to turn their pumpkins into something delicious and help reduce the environmental impact of this increasingly popular celebration.   Ellen Rutherford, Head of Food at Hubbub said: “Pumpkins are more than just a Halloween decoration. They are a cheap, nutritious and versatile source of food, which can go a long way and are great for feeding a crowd. Even if a pumpkin is labelled a ‘carving pumpkin’, it is still perfectly edible. Every pumpkin eaten is a step towards tackling the 22 million pumpkins predicted to go to waste this Halloween and Hubbub has plenty of resources to show you how.”
